Masaji Shimadzu Nobuko Ishikawa Katsumi Yamamoto Akira Tanaka 《Journal of heterocyclic chemistry》1986,23(4):1179-1182
Methyl 5-alkoxy-2-furancarboxylates, methyl 5-alkylthio-2-furancarboxylates and methyl 5-phenylthio-2-furancarboxylate were prepared by nucleophilic substitution of methyl 5-nitro-2-furancarboxylates. Also, 5-phenoxyfuran-2-nitriles and 5-phenylthiofuran-2-nitriles were prepared. 相似文献

H. Enyo S. Sasaki T. Nagae K. Tokushuku M. Sano M. Sekimoto J. Chiba K. Ichimaru T. Mori T. Katsumi H. Yokota R. Chiba K. Nakai 《Physics letters. [Part B]》1985,159(1):1-4
Spectra of protons and pions emitted in the target-rapidity region in hadron-nucleus reactions at 3 and 4 were observed in wide momentum- and angular-acceptance measurements. Fitting to the data with the two-moving-source model well reproduced experimental proton spectra with the slope parameters of 50–60 MeV for one component and 110–125 MeV for another. The slope parameters for pions were 120–165 MeV, larger than those for protons. Energy depositions of GeV particles were estimated by integrating energies carried away through the particle production 相似文献

Katsumi Matsuura Masamitsu Hirota Keizo Shimada Mamoru Mimuro 《Photochemistry and photobiology》1993,57(1):92-97
Spectral forms of bacteriochlorophyll (Bchl) in chlorosomes were analyzed by linear dichroism, circular dichroism (CD), and deconvolution of these spectra. Isolated chlorosomes were embedded in polyacrylamide gels and compressed unidirectionally (along the x-axis) while allowing the gel to stretch in another direction (along the z-axis). The chlorosomes were aligned three-dimensionally due to their flat oblong shape; the longest axis was presumed to parallel the z-axis, its shortest axis was presumed to parallel the x-axis, and the intermediate-length axis was presumed to parallel the y-axis. Degrees of polarization (AI? A1)/(AI+ A1) of Bchl c and a measured from the y-axis with linearly polarized light were significantly different from those measured from the x-axis. Deconvolution of spectra into components revealed the presence of two major forms of Bchl c with peaks at 744 nm and 727 nm. The degrees of polarization of the 744 and 727 nm spectral forms were 0.76 and 0.59 from the y-axis and 0.48 and 0.39 from the x-axis, respectively. The degrees of polarization of Bchl a794 were –0.21 from the y-axis and 0.12 from the x-axis. These values indicate that the direction of the Qy transition moment of Bchl c744 is almost completely parallel to the longest axis of chlorosomes and that of Bchl c727 is also nearly, but slightly less so, parallel to the longest axis of the chlorosomes. The Qy transition moment of the baseplate Bchl a peak at 794 nm is nearly perpendicular to the longest axis and parallel to the shortest axis: that is, it is perpendicular to the associated membrane plane in the cell. These alignments of Bchl transition moments in chlorosomes were lost after suspending the chlorosomes in a solution saturated with 1-hexanol accompanying a shift in the peak position from 742 nm to 670 nm. The alignment recovered after the hexanol concentration was decreased. The presence of two major spectral forms of Bchl c was supported by the deconvolution of CD spectra and absorption spectra. 相似文献
